With a user base ofmore than 445,000 merchants,Authorize.netis one of the Internet’s most widely used payment gateways. This payment solution from Visa has been around since 1996 and now handles more than a billion transactions per year.

Many widely used e-commerce platforms, such asMagento, Volusion, and X-Cart, integrate easily with Authorize.net.

PayPalis the world’s most widely used payment acquirer, processingover 22,3 billion paymentsin 2022. More than30 million merchantsand 400 million active customers use PayPal.

Payments are made using a user’s existing account or with a credit card. Money can be sent directly to an email address, thus prompting the users to sign up for a new PayPal account.

In addition to taking payments, PayPal also allows its users to send money through the service, which is a feature that only a few online payment solutions provide.

Braintreeis an online payment gateway and merchant account solution known for working with popular tech startups such asAirbnbandStubHub.

PayPalacquired the company in 2013, and Braintree is now part of the PayPal ecosystem. Braintree, however, is geared toward companies with high sales volumes that need customization capabilities.

With Braintree, customers can also use a range of online payment methods, including PayPal, Venmo, debit and credit cards, Google Pay, and more.

WePayis an online payment solutions company that provides payments infrastructure for independent software vendors and software platforms.

This infrastructure enables small businesses to accept payments through the software platforms. JPMorgan Chase acquired WePayin 2017, which enabled functionality such as same-day deposits to Chase bank accounts.

Verifoneis a payment solutions company that began with point-of-sale hardware and now also focuses on software applications.

The companyacquired 2Checkoutin 2020, which enabled it to expand further into ecommerce.2Checkout, which is now part of Verifone, offers various digital commerce solutions, including payments, billing, and subscription management.

Online payment services FAQs

Get answers to common questions about online payment processing services here!

What do online payment terms mean?

Here are some definition for terms related to online payment systems:

  • ACH payments:Electronic credit and debit transfers, allowing customers to make payments from their bank accounts for utilities, mortgage loans, and other types of bills. ACH stands for Automated Clearing House and most payment processors offer ACH payment options to their customers, especially for monthly- and subscription-based transactions. Most payment solutions use ACH to send money (minus fees) to their customers.
  • Merchant account: A bank account that allows a customer to receive payments through credit or debit cards. Merchant providers are required to obey regulations established by card associations. Many processors (such as the ones listed below) act as both the merchant account and the payment gateway.
  • Payment gateway:It allows merchants to securely pass credit card information between the customer and the merchant and also between the merchant and the payment processor. The payment gateway is the middleman between the merchant and their sponsoring bank.
  • Payment processor:A company that a merchant uses to handle credit card transactions. Payment processors implement anti-fraud measures to ensure that both the front-facing customer and the merchant are protected.
  • PCI compliance:When a merchant or payment gateway sets their payment environment up in a way that meets the Payment Card Industry Data Security Standard (PCI DSS). The PCI DSS standard was created by the Payment Card Industry Security Standards Council to increase security of cardholder data and to reduce fraud.

How does the online payment process work?

Businesses will follow their online payment system’s instructions for setting up the check out process on their website.

Then, when users make a purchase, they will be asked to enter their card details to pay. Users may also be asked to select the payment method they wish to use, such as PayPal or Google Pay.

If users opt to pay with a payment service such as PayPal or Google Pay, they will be asked to sign into their account if they’re not already. They will then complete their purchase using the service.

If users decide to enter their card details on the website, the company’s online payment service will verify the card details and ensure the customer has enough funds to complete the transaction.

The transaction will then be completed.
